Summer Summit Focuses on Building Your Brand and Telling Your Story

Written by Christina Meixsell | September 16, 2024

 

The #ieifamily gathered this summer in Traverse City, where professional development focused on empowering educational leaders through strategic branding and leadership development. Dr. Alena Zachery Ross facilitated throughout the conference, and played a key role in connecting us with fellow district leaders in the area.

The opening keynote, delivered by Mike Kleba and James Miles from Leaders Don’t Lead, set the stage for the discussions that followed, emphasizing the importance of authentic leadership in building a personal and organizational brand. They honed in on the idea of “telling your story." Superintendents and district leaders learned that they are the most important storytellers in their district. 

Over the course of the conference, participants engaged in breakout sessions and superintendent round tables, where they exchanged ideas on leadership and branding strategies. Notably, the PR team from Ypsilanti Public Schools shared actionable insights on effective communication within educational communities. The event concluded with Mike Kleba and James Miles encouraging leaders to implement different strategies they learned throughout the conference to make deeper connections with their staff and families.
